Aberaeron

There was not the quantity or mix of birds at Aberaeron on the Thursday 24th Oct that Ian saw at Llanon/ Llanrhysted. However 6 whooper swans on the sea was quite exciting as they appeared to be resting taking it in turns to get their heads down and slowly drifting out to sea, 41 cormoronts were flying south in v formation 1 group of 35 1 group of 6, height and purposfull flight suggested they were bound for pastures new. Only 10 golden plover with one attendent page, a good number of med gulls mainly 2nd year and at least 8 rock pipits, and 1 whetear.
